i got a 2004 3400 impala and it has 184XXX. it has a few issues and i need a second opinion on it.
first when you let is sit a few hours it misses now when i give it throttle and hold for a few seconds it clears up. Would this be a injector leaking?
second i drive 35 miles a day and when i drive half way i have to stop and watch the temp gauge. It bounces around from hot to normal never over heats. some one put stop leak in the coolant and i have flushed the coolant. Could this be the thermostat?

Sounds like you have the makings of a bad head gasket. Are you getting a check engine light for the skip? May be coolant getting into the cylinder when you shut it down. Are you adding coolant? There are test kits for checking for blown head gaskets.

Its a lower intake gasket from what i heard from the chevy dealer. I dont have to add coolant i changed the thermostat and carbon got stuck in a valve and i got that fixed. now low idle miss.
